About Manzanola, Colorado

Manzanola lies under a sky that stretches wide, a canvas of blues that deepen to bruised purples at dusk. It lies 41.6 miles east-south-east of Pueblo, CO (from Pueblo, CO: bearing 104°T), and is situated 8.9 miles west-north-west of Rocky Ford. The land here is a study in patient endurance, a broad, flat expanse of ochre earth, crisscrossed by the skeletal remains of irrigation ditches that once promised a greener future. Sagebrush, a stubborn, dusty green, grips the soil, punctuated by the occasional hardy cottonwood standing sentinel along the faint murmur of the Arkansas River. The air, when it’s not carrying the scent of dry grass and distant cattle, holds a stillness that can feel both profound and a little unnerving, a silence that amplifies the whisper of the wind across the plains. This is a place that was built on the back of water, or the desperate hope for it. Manzanola’s story is written in the canals and the abandoned homesteads, a testament to the early settlers who gambled on the arid Colorado soil. The local economy, for generations, has been tethered to agriculture, to the crops that could coax sustenance from this challenging terrain, with sugar beets and alfalfa once holding sway. While the grander ambitions of irrigation projects may have faded, the spirit of perseverance remains, evident in the small farms that still cling to the land, their fields a patchwork of determined green against the prevailing tan. The town itself, a collection of weathered buildings, carries the quiet dignity of a place that has seen boom and bust, a slow, steady pulse beating beneath the wide-open sky.
